Japan’s FSA Eyes Crypto as Securities in Sweeping Regulatory Overhaul: Report

The Monetary Providers Company (FSA) of Japan is planning to acknowledge crypto belongings as monetary merchandise equal to securities.

As such, the company has reportedly initiated discussions inside a closed research group comprising consultants to evaluate the present regulatory framework governing crypto belongings.

FSA’s Crypto Reform

In keeping with a report by ‘The Nikkei’ on February 10, the FSA intends to find out the path of potential system reforms primarily based on the research group’s findings by the top of June, after which it’ll search opinions from the Monetary System Council, scheduled to convene within the autumn. Following these discussions, the company goals to draft and submit a invoice to amend related legal guidelines throughout the 2026 extraordinary Weight loss plan session.

If the regulatory adjustments lead to crypto belongings being legally categorized on par with securities, the approval of crypto asset spot exchange-traded funds (ETFs) in Japan could turn out to be a risk. Nevertheless, the specifics of the brand new framework stay underneath dialogue.

The important thing focus consists of whether or not to include crypto belongings into the prevailing securities framework outlined within the Monetary Devices and Alternate Act, introduce a brand new regulatory framework inside the similar regulation, or deal with them underneath the Cost Providers Act.

Moreover, deliberations will decide the scope of crypto belongings topic to regulation, together with whether or not restrictions ought to apply solely to main cryptocurrencies.

The talk over the classification of crypto belongings has been ongoing. In August final 12 months, the FSA Commissioner Hideki Ito said that the approval of cryptocurrency-linked ETFs requires cautious consideration. Just a few months later, Prime Minister Shigeru Ishiba adopted a cautious stance and questioned whether or not cryptocurrency ought to be made extra accessible for public funding.

Throughout the identical interval, nevertheless, the home cryptocurrency business has pushed for regulatory readability. In October, the Home Cryptocurrency ETF Examine Group, for example, revealed a set of suggestions advocating for the institution of cryptocurrency ETFs in Japan.

Their proposals sought to prioritize main c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, boosting the event of vital regulatory frameworks and implementing a separate tax construction for cryptocurrency ETFs and spot transactions.

Reluctance For Bitcoin Reserves in Japan

Regardless of the newest information, Japan stays skeptical about adopting Bitcoin as a part of its nationwide reserves, citing issues over safety, liquidity, and volatility. Prime Minister Ishiba had just lately said that the nation lacks enough data on worldwide methods, significantly from the US, making it troublesome to take a definitive stance.

Whereas international curiosity in Bitcoin reserves is rising, Japan’s authorities insists that its international alternate reserves prioritize stability. In the meantime, the Authorities Pension Funding Fund is exploring Bitcoin for diversification.
